His hagiography was connected to that of an aristocratic father and daughter pair whom he helped to convert:Adorhormizd and his daughter Anahid. Pethion was martyred under Yazdegerd II. A Zoroastrian convert to Christianity martyred during the reign of Yazdegerd II. Pethion is commemorated in Pethion, Adorhormizd, Anahid, and Yazdin (text).
